How they compare

Kuwait currently reports 54.03 kt against 47.92 kt in Nicaragua, a difference of 6.11 kt.

That makes Kuwait's figure about 1.1 times Nicaragua's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Nicaragua ahead.

Kuwait ranks 107th and Nicaragua ranks 110th of 205 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Kuwait averaged higher in 2 and Nicaragua in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kuwait Nicaragua Difference Ahead
1990s 15.61 kt 26.75 kt 11.14 kt Nicaragua
2000s 27.66 kt 33.59 kt 5.93 kt Nicaragua
2010s 41.45 kt 40.29 kt 1.16 kt Kuwait
2020s 50.96 kt 46.53 kt 4.43 kt Kuwait

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
